Under ORC Chapter 4735, which statement correctly describes whether an Ohio broker may place broker-owned funds in the trust account?

Correct Answer

A) A broker may maintain a nominal amount of personal funds to cover bank service charges, but depositing substantial personal funds constitutes prohibited commingling

Under ORC §4735.18 and standard trust account practice, a broker is permitted to maintain a nominal amount of personal funds in the trust account solely to cover bank service charges, preventing client funds from being eroded by fees. Any amount beyond what is reasonably necessary for that purpose constitutes commingling, which is a sanctionable violation.
